Garden & Estate Insider: Planning a Garden with H. F.
Explore Henry Francis du Pont’s process, from seed and plant selection to tablescape, with Catharine Dann Roeber, director of academic affairs, and Jennifer Vess, archivist. Included with admission. Members free.

Join our staff and invited experts as they share insights and information about Winterthur’s history, horticulture, or habitats. Activities may include a walk, talk, or demonstration and take place every Wednesday, April–October.
May 13—Peonies
May 20—A Spring Garden Walk
May 27—Enchanted Woods
